0

我想知道是否有人可以帮助!

我一直在使用带有方法'Get_month'的以下'Get_Date'类来返回当前月份,但我现在决定转向webdriver,但不确定webdriver相当于以下函数是什么。

package hisScripts;
import com.thoughtworks.selenium.*;

public class Get_Date {

public String Get_Month(Selenium selenium) {
    return selenium.getEval("var MonthNames =  [ \"Jan 2012\", \"Feb 2012\", \"Mar 2012\", \"Apr 2012\", \"May\", \"Jun\", \"Jul\", \"Aug\", \"Sep\", \"Nov 2011\", \"Nov 2011\", \"Dec 2011\" ];d = new Date();MonthNames[d.getMonth()];");
   }
}
4

1 回答 1

0

试试这个:

 public String get_Month(){
   Date date = new Date();
   SimpleDateFormat formatter = new SimpleDateFormat("MMMMMMMMM");
   return formatter.format(date);          
 }

如果是这个月,它将返回April

如果您需要其他符号,请参阅SimpleDateFormat

于 2012-04-16T14:26:32.527 回答